The Registered Respiratory Therapist serves as a member of the Respiratory Therapy Section of Medical Service at the Montana VA Healthcare System. This is a developmental position.
Responsibilities- Collect, review, and evaluate relevant clinical data from the medical records, care team, patient, and patient's family to ensure appropriate care when indicated.
- Perform both basic and complex therapeutic procedures for adults and geriatric patients, including monitoring patients receiving mechanical ventilation, assisting with bronchoscopy, and using techniques that include interpretation of clinical data, describing and interpreting arterial blood gas values and acid base balance.
- Apply clinical expertise in such a manner as to upgrade patient care where indicated and assist the provider in formulating an appropriate respiratory care plan based upon patient assessment, history, lung auscultation, chest x-ray, pulse oximetry, etc.
- Communicate changes in the respiratory care plan and/or patient status to other health care team members as appropriate.
- Make recommendations to providers regarding changes in treatment based upon patient observation and diagnostic test values.
- Provide effective and relevant education to the patient, family, students, and facility staff when appropriate.
- Perform both fundamental and advanced diagnostic procedures.
- Perform both emergency and acute Respiratory Care procedures in accordance with departmental guidelines and industry standards.
- Actively participate in departmental quality assurance and hospital organizational performance improvement.
- Comply with all medical center policies and procedures regarding safety practices.
- Maintain clinical and professional competency based upon established standards of practice.
- Assemble, check, and correct malfunctions and perform quality controls on respiratory care equipment.
- Participate in in-service education pertaining to respiratory therapy, maintaining a close relationship with other disciplines and students who may rotate through the health care facility.
- Administer a variety of complex respiratory therapy treatments.
- Set up and monitor respiratory equipment such as invasive and noninvasive ventilators, end tidal CO2 monitors, oxygen delivery devices, re-breathers, and oximetry monitors.
- During cardiac arrests, initiate artificial ventilation using Bag/mask techniques or a manual ventilation bag to maintain ventilation.
- During transport of patients, maintain clearance of airway, monitor vital signs, and perform cardiopulmonary resuscitation when necessary.
- Perform routine respiratory therapy treatment and ICU for hospital ward patients such as administering oxygen and therapeutic aerosols, and incentive spirometry, chest physical therapy.
- United States Citizenship: Non-citizens may only be appointed when it is not possible to recruit qualified citizens in accordance with VA Policy.
- English Language Proficiency: RTs/RRTs appointed to direct patient-care positions must be proficient in spoken and written English as required by 38 U.S.C. § 7403(f).
- Education: Individuals must have successfully completed a respiratory care program accredited by the CoARC or its successor.
- Licensure: Persons appointed or reassigned to RRT positions in the GS-0601 series must possess and maintain for the duration of employment a full, current and unrestricted license from a state to practice as an RRT.
- Credential: Persons appointed or reassigned to RRT positions in the GS-0601 series must possess and maintain for the duration of employment a valid, current, unrestricted credential of RRT.
